
Pacers Land Kelly Oubre Jr. as the East Loads Up
About this episode
On this episode of the Fieldhouse Files podcast, I break down the Pacers’ approach to free agency, why adding Kelly Oubre Jr. addressed one of their biggest priorities, and how their financial limitations shaped what they could realistically do.
The Pacers are now into the luxury tax and close to the first apron, so patience makes sense. But that patience comes with pressure — especially as the Eastern Conference changes around them, with Giannis Antetokounmpo headed to Miami, Kawhi Leonard back to Toronto, and Jaylen Brown going to Philadelphia. Indiana made a sensible move, but the bigger question remains: Is there another one coming?
